Gets or sets the index of the current page.
Namespace:
System.Web.UI.WebControls
Assembly:
System.Web (in System.Web.dll)
Visual Basic (Declaration)
Public Property CurrentPageIndex As Integer
Dim instance As PagedDataSource
Dim value As Integer
value = instance.CurrentPageIndex
instance.CurrentPageIndex = value
public int CurrentPageIndex { get; set; }
public:
property int CurrentPageIndex {
int get ();
void set (int value);
}
public function get CurrentPageIndex () : int
public function set CurrentPageIndex (value : int)
Use the CurrentPageIndex property to specify or determine the index of the current page.
